Jose Has scored 28,24,26,27,and 21 Points in his five basketball game so far. How many points does he need to score in his next

game so that his average mean is 25 points per game

Answer:

The correct answer is 24.

Step-by-step explanation:

Jose wants to have an average mean of 25 points per game in his 6 basket ball matches.

Total points Jose plans to achieve in 6 games is 25 × 6 = 150.

Points score by him in the first five matches are 28, 24, 26, 27 and 21.

Total points in 5 matches is 126.

Thus the points he need to score in his next game to have an average mean of 25 is given by 150 - 126 = 24.

two runners start 30kilometer apart and run toward each other. they meet after 3hours. One Runner runs 2 kilometers per hour fas
belka [17]

Let the slower runners speed be X kilometers per hour.

Then the faster runners speed would be X+2 kilometers per hour.


The formula for distance is Speed times time.

The distance is given as 30 kilometers and time is given as 3 hours.


Since there are two runners you need to add the both of them together.

The equation becomes 30 = 3x + 3(x+2)

Now solve for x:

30 = 3x + 3(x+2)

Simplify:

30 = 3x + 3x +6

30 = 6x + 6

Subtract 6 from each side:

24 = 6x

Divide both sides by 6:

x = 24/6

x = 4


The slower runner ran at 4 kilometers per hour.

The faster runner ran at 4+2 = 6 kilometers per hour.
